Welcome to the Fall 2025/26 season at Guildford Athletic Club! Below you’ll find all the key details to help you get ready for practices and games. Please review carefully and reach out to your team’s Coach, Manager, or Age Group Coordinator if you have questions.
U4 – Tuesday, October 1 (Gym start)
U5 – Sunday, September 14
U6/U7 Boys & Girls – First games Saturday, September 13 & Sunday, September 14
U8–U10 – First practices and games Saturday, September 13 & Sunday, September 14
⚠️ Please note: Late registrations may miss the first week of play due to the time needed for administration and team placement.
Outdoor Training: Begins in September. Days, times, and fields will be confirmed by your team staff.
Indoor Gym Training: Begins the first week of October. More details on times and locations will be sent closer to the date.
Equipment:
Outdoor – cleats, shin guards, weather-appropriate clothing
Indoor – runners, shin guards, gym-appropriate clothing
Games are held every weekend starting September 13–14.
Players must arrive 30 minutes before kickoff for warm-ups and team preparation.
Weekly schedules (game time and location) will be provided by your Coach or Manager by Thursday each week.
Games are played rain or shine, unless fields are closed due to unsafe conditions.
Uniforms will be distributed at your first training session.
Players must wear their full kit (jersey, shorts, socks, shin guards) for games and proper attire and shin guards for practices.
Every player will be contacted directly by their team’s Coach, Manager, or Age Group Coordinator with full details.
Please notify your team staff if your child will be absent from a game or training session.
Each team requires at least one Coach and one Manager.
Additional volunteers are encouraged to help lighten the load.
Guildford Athletic Club provides support and training for all volunteers.
We are a family club. Sportsmanship, respect, and positive support are expected from all players, parents, and spectators.
Only team staff are allowed on the playing surface during practices and games.
Criticism of referees will not be tolerated. Many are young and learning the game.
We operate using a flexible game model, meaning players may be asked to help other teams on game day to ensure all players get maximum playing time.
